This study employed a correlational quantitative research design aimed at determining whether there is a relationship between learning time management and the academic achievement of upper-grade students at SD Negeri 8 Watampone, Bone Regency. The population of this study consisted of 72 upper-grade students at SD Negeri 8 Watampone, Bone Regency. The sample comprised students in Grades IV, V, and VI. Data on learning time management were obtained by distributing questionnaires to students, while data on students’ academic achievement were obtained from the documentation of report card scores of the students selected as the sample in this study. The data analysis techniques used were descriptive statistical analysis and inferential statistical analysis, including normality, homogeneity, and hypothesis testing. Based on the results of the descriptive statistical analysis, students’ learning time management had a mean score of 110.33, which was in the moderate category. Students’ academic achievement scores had a mean of 83.87, which was also in the moderate category. Furthermore, based on the results of the inferential statistical analysis, H₀ was rejected and H₁ was accepted. Based on the research findings, it can be concluded that there is no significant relationship between learning time management and the academic achievement of upper-grade students at SD Negeri 8 Watampone, Bone Regency.
